Can you hear me now? These days we take for granted the accessibility of the cell phone and how easy it is to talk to someone on the other side of the world. Alexander Graham Bell spent his life trying to devise new and better ways for people to communicate, first as a teacher for the deaf, and later as an inventor of many important devices, most notably the telephone. Young readers will be enthralled by
World of Inventors: Alexander Graham Bell,
which chronicles Bell's life and some of his amazing inventions. Inspired, kids can then build their own intercom system based on one of Bell's designs.
